What are the responsibilities and job description for the Warehouse Assistant position at HEALTHRIGHT 360?
Job Overview
The Transportation and Warehouse Department are vital parts of HealthRIGHT 360's operations, and are primarily responsible for the following:
- The Warehouse Worker is responsible for the daily operations and maintenance of the Warehouse.
- Perform an array of functions that may include receiving and processing incoming products, loading and unloading trucks, packing and shipping orders, organizing and retrieving stock in the warehouse.
Warehouse Assistant is responsible for assisting with warehouse inventory tracking, auditing, shipping/receiving, and ordering process. Ensure warehouse is clean and safe at all times.
Key Responsibilities
Warehouse & Inventory Responsibilities: Assist the Operations Manager in performing warehouse storage, shipping, and receiving of in-kind donations, purchasing products, and all other agency inventory-related task. Screens and completes facility request. Ensures that merchandise is secure and properly stored. Processes, sorts, evaluates and test donations. Ensure safety of warehouse. Assists with loading and unloading trucks. Drives and assists with product pickups as needed. Assists with facility upkeep.
Administrative Responsibilities: Communicates with facilities on status of orders.
Treatment Setting Responsibilities: Maintains appropriate staff/participant boundaries at all times. Performs periodic house runs to ensure and maintain the safety and security of the facility as needed. Assists with warehouse pick-ups. May work evening, weekends and holidays as needed.
